Sun-Dried Tomatoes
Sun-dried tomatoes are ripe tomatoes that have been dried under the sun. This drying process removes most of the moisture, resulting in a concentrated flavor. They possess a sweet, slightly tangy taste that adds depth to various dishes. Their chewy texture and rich color make them an appealing ingredient in many recipes.

Choosing and Storing Sun-Dried Tomatoes
Selecting quality sun-dried tomatoes can greatly enhance your dishes. Look for those that are flexible and not overly hard or brittle. A vibrant red color usually indicates freshness. If you see any signs of mold or an off smell, it is best to avoid them. Sun-dried tomatoes are available in different forms, including oil-packed and dry. Both types work well, but make sure to check the ingredient list for any unwanted additives.
Storing these flavorful tomatoes properly is essential for maintaining their quality. Keep them in an airtight container in a cool, dark place. If you choose the dry variety, they can last for several months this way. In contrast, oil-packed versions should be refrigerated after opening and used within a few weeks. Proper storage prevents spoilage and ensures that you can enjoy their rich flavor whenever you want.
Recipe: Sun-Dried Tomato and Basil Cheese Dip
This delightful dip combines rich cream cheese with the robust flavors of sun-dried tomatoes and fresh basil. It’s easy to prepare and perfect for gatherings or a simple snack at home.
Ingredients:
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- 1/2 cup sun-dried tomatoes, chopped
- 1/4 cup fresh basil, chopped
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ions:
- First, place the softened cream cheese and shredded mozzarella in a mixing bowl.
- Next, incorporate the chopped sun-dried tomatoes, fresh basil, and Parmesan cheese into the mixture.
- Sprinkle in the garlic powder. Add salt and pepper according to your taste.
- Stir all the ingredients until the mixture is smooth and creamy.
- Finally, transfer the cheese mixture to a serving bowl. Offer it with an array of crackers, sliced bread, or vibrant vegetables.
Feel free to customize this recipe to suit your preferences. A dash of crushed red pepper can bring some heat, or try adding olives for an additional flavor dimension. Keeping it fresh and versatile makes this dip enjoyable for everyone.
Always remember to let the dip sit for about 30 minutes at room temperature before serving. This allows the flavors to meld beautifully, enhancing the overall experience. Enjoy the delicious blend of cheeses, herbs, and sun-dried tomatoes in every bite!

Benefits of Ingredients
Cheese is well-known for its calcium and protein content. These nutrients are vital for maintaining strong bones and muscles. Additionally, it contains vitamins like A and B12, which support various bodily functions. Tomatoes bring their own health advantages as well. They are full of antioxidants, particularly lycopene, which can help reduce inflammation. Basil, on the other hand, is not only flavorful but also packed with essential oils and antioxidants, providing various health benefits. It can aid digestion and may even have anti-inflammatory properties.
Healthier Alternatives
Those seeking a lighter version can consider using low-fat cheese options. Non-dairy alternatives are also available for people with lactose intolerance or those following a vegan diet. Ingredients like cashews or tofu blended with nutritional yeast can create a creamy texture without dairy. Reducing added salts and oils can also help improve the dip’s nutritional profile while still retaining plenty of flavor.
Experimenting with different herbs can introduce new tastes without sacrificing health benefits. Using fresh spinach or arugula could serve as great alternatives to basil. Keep in mind, watching portion sizes is essential for maintaining a balanced diet.
